Understanding the Mechanics of Plinko
At its core, plinko is a game governed by the laws of physics. A puck is dropped from the top of a vertically oriented board riddled with pegs. As the puck descends, it bounces randomly off these pegs, altering its trajectory and ultimately determining which prize slot it lands in. The prize values typically increase towards the center of the board, creating a risk-reward dynamic. The fundamental element of chance is undeniable; each bounce represents a chaotic decision point. However, this doesn’t automatically negate the possibility of subtle influences.
The angle and distribution of the pegs play a significant role. A board with pegs placed closer together will generally lead to more erratic movement and a less predictable outcome. Conversely, wider spacing allows for more significant directional changes with each bounce. Furthermore, the initial drop point has a notable, though not deterministic, influence on the puck’s final destination. While a skilled player cannot reliably predict the outcome of every drop, understanding the interplay between these factors is crucial for informed gameplay. It’s recognizing that even within chaos, patterns emerge.

The Illusion of Control
A common pitfall for plinko players is the illusion of control. Because you actively initiate the drop, the brain can subconsciously attribute more influence over the outcome than is warranted. This can lead to overconfidence and reckless betting. It’s crucial to maintain a realistic perspective and acknowledge the game’s inherent randomness. Don’t fall into the trap of believing you can “feel” where the puck will land or that past outcomes somehow influence future results. Every drop is an independent event, unaffected by what transpired before. Recognizing this truth is a key aspect of responsible gaming.
